Cladding Replacement in Norwalk, CT
Cladding replacement services involve removing existing exterior wall coverings and installing new materials to enhance the appearance, durability, and insulation of a property. This process is commonly requested for homes with aging or damaged siding, as well as for those seeking to update their property's aesthetic. Projects can include replacing wood, vinyl, aluminum, or other cladding types, often to improve weather resistance or to match a new design preference.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work, the types of materials available, and how the replacement can improve the longevity and curb appeal of their home.
Before requesting cladding replacement, homeowners should consider factors such as the condition of the current exterior, the compatibility of new materials with existing structures, and any necessary permits or codes. It’s also helpful to clarify the desired look and performance features, such as insulation or fire resistance. Understanding the maintenance requirements and lifespan of different cladding options can assist property owners in making informed decisions that align with their long-term goals for the property.

Common Cladding Replacement Jobs
Cladding Replacement services provide updated exterior wall coverings to improve home appearance and durability.
Vinyl siding replacement enhances curb appeal and offers long-lasting weather resistance.
Fiber cement cladding upgrades protect against moisture, pests, and environmental wear.
Wood siding replacement restores natural beauty while maintaining traditional charm.
Metal cladding updates offer a modern look with increased impact resistance.
Stucco replacement improves exterior insulation and provides a seamless, attractive finish.
Cladding Replacement Questions
What types of buildings benefit from cladding replacement? Cladding replacement is suitable for residential homes, commercial buildings, and historic properties needing updated exterior protection.
How does cladding replacement improve property appearance? It refreshes the building’s exterior, enhancing curb appeal with modern or traditional finishes.
What materials are commonly used for cladding replacement? Common options include vinyl, fiber cement, wood, and metal panels, chosen based on style and durability needs.
Is cladding replacement suitable for addressing weather-related damage? Yes, it helps repair and prevent issues caused by moisture, wind, and other weather conditions.
